Deborah Renigar Prince 59, of Burlington, NC, a beacon of compassion and strength, passed away on February 9, 2026, at Duke University Medical Center. Born on September 29, 1966, in Winston Salem, NC, Deborah's life was a testament to her unwavering spirit and her commitment to making the world a better place. Deborah's early years were filled with the warmth of a close-knit family. She was the cherished daughter of the late Paul G. Renigar Sr. and Judy Richardson Renigar. Her bond with her loving brother, Paul G. Renigar Jr., was a source of joy and companionship throughout her life. Deborah's legacy continues through her two sons, Nathaniel Marcus Prince and Benjamin Miles Prince, who she loved more than life itself and spoke of often. It was very common for her to show off photos of them and share how much she cherished each conversation and moment together. A woman of diverse interests, Deborah found solace in the tranquility of her garden, the adventure of travel, and the simple pleasure of a good movie or an engaging podcast. Her passion for the outdoors was evident in her love for hiking, where she often found peace and inspiration. Deborah's life was marked by her dedication to advocacy and volunteerism. She was a tireless champion for women and children who had suffered from sexual exploitation, offering her time and resources to support those in need. Her political activism was driven by a deep-seated desire to confront injustice wherever she saw it, and her efforts left an indelible mark on her community. Though her departure leaves a void in the hearts of those who knew her, Deborah's influence will continue to be felt. Her unwavering commitment to her family, her courage in the face of adversity, and her altruistic spirit have left an enduring legacy. A celebration of life will be held at 2:00 PM on Sunday February 15, 2026, at Life’s Journey UCC (Edgewood Ave. Burlington). Deborah wanted an uplifting service and for friends and family to come casual and share a smile. McClure Funeral Home in Graham is assisting the family.
